WHO IS ANN WINBLAD?
Ann Winblad is a respected software industry entrepreneur and leader in technology.
Winblad is the founding partner of Hummer Winblad Venture Partners, and formerly worked for the Federal Reserve.
Winblad dated Bill Gates for several years after meeting in 1984.
The two met during Winblad’s tech consultant position with Microsoft.
After Gates married Melinda French in 1994, he and Winblad continued to have annual get togethers.

MELINDA COMES AWAY WITH MICROSOFT CASHOUT
Shortly after the release of news about their divorce, Bill Gates gifted $1.8billion in stock to his soon-to-be ex wife Melinda.
Melinda Gates now has command of Cascade’s 14.1 million shares of Canadian National Railway Co. worth about $1.5billion, Bloomberg reported, citing a Securities and Exchange Commission filing from May 3.
Bill Gates also gave 2.94 million shares in AutoNation Inc. stocks to Melinda Gates.
Melinda’s estimated worth is about $70billion, according to Spear’s.

INDIVIDUAL STATES SENDING OUT STIMULUS PAYMENTS
The American Rescue Plan that President Joe Biden signed in March contains $350billion in state and local aid.
The US Treasury determined those funds can be used for direct payments.
California passed a stimulus program in February that grants residents $600 or $1,200 checks, depending on their 2020 tax returns.
Last week, California Gov. Gavin Newsom announced a second round of state stimulus checks would be distributed to those with incomes below $75,000.
In Maryland, individuals can get $300 and families can get $500 in direct payments based on their 2019 tax returns.

WHERE DID BILL GATES FIRST MEET EPSTEIN?
Gates and the disgraced financier first struck up a friendship in 2011 – three years after Epstein pleaded guilty to soliciting an underage girl in Florida – and met on numerous occasions, The New York Times reported.
Claims of Epstein’s impropriety were widely reported by then, but Gates continued to connect with him – visiting his New York townhouse at least three times, according to the publication.
Melinda was reportedly unhappy with the friendship.

BILL GATES OWNS LEONARDO DA VINCI’S JOURNAL
Among Bill’s impressive art collection is a $30.8million Leonardo da Vinci journal.
The billionaire paid $30.9million for the rare artifact, whose contents were gathered from 1504 to 1508.
In 2018, Gates offered for the manuscript to be exhibited in Florence at the Uffizi to honor the 500th anniversary of the artist’s death.

MICROSOFT CHANGED EMPLOYEE HARASSMENT COMPLAINTS PROCESS
Microsoft said it would change its process for handling employee complaints of harassment and discrimination in April 2019.
At the time it also said it would provide additional training and boost the number of human resources staff who address complaints, among other changes.
The announcement came after women at Microsoft shared stories of sexual harassment and discrimination in an email chain within the company, the Microsoft spokesman confirmed.
